Lowering.
Have a big block with stock suspension. Gotta drop her 2-4 inches. Whats the easy way to do this, economically speaking.
|
Welcome to chevelleforum ,I would assume lowering springs would be the least expensive way to lower it but not sure. Just dont lower it by heating your springs with a torch as it makes for a rough ride.
|
I installed 1.5" drop coils and I like how it sits. If you want to go lower, try 2" drop spindles.
